WDFC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2025 in Review

374 of the 7,619 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in WD-40 (WDFC) for Q3 2025, worth a combined $2.27B — down 17% from $2.73B a quarter earlier.

Fund positioning in WDFC was balanced in Q3 2025: 46 funds opened new positions, 46 closed out, 124 added to existing stakes and 126 trimmed.

The largest buyer was First Trust Advisors, adding an estimated $20.3M. The largest seller was Neuberger Berman Group, cutting an estimated $50.8M.
